Skylight leak repair services address issues where water infiltrates through damaged or compromised skylights, leading to potential water damage and mold growth inside a property. These services typically cover a range of projects, including fixing leaks caused by cracked or broken glass, deteriorated seals, or damaged flashing around the skylight frame. Property owners often seek this service when they notice water stains, dampness, or dripping during rainstorms, and they want to ensure their skylights are sealed properly to prevent future leaks.
Before requesting skylight leak repairs, homeowners should consider the age and condition of their skylights, as well as any visible signs of damage or deterioration. It’s helpful to understand the type of skylight installed, such as fixed or venting, and whether the leak occurs consistently or only during specific weather conditions. Gathering details about the location of the leak and any previous repairs can assist in diagnosing the issue accurately. Proper assessment ensures that repairs address the root cause and restore the skylight’s weather-tight integrity effectively.

Skylight Leak Repair Questions
How do I know if my skylight is leaking? Signs include water stains on ceilings, peeling paint, or damp spots near the skylight area.
What causes skylight leaks? Common causes are damaged seals, cracked glass, or improper installation that allows water entry.
Can a skylight leak be repaired without replacement? Yes, many leaks can be fixed by resealing, patching cracks, or replacing damaged components.
